Transmitting configuration data to a target programmable device after updating an intermediate programmable device
    1.
    发明授权
    Transmitting configuration data to a target programmable device after updating an intermediate programmable device 有权
    在更新中间可编程设备后,将配置数据发送到目标可编程设备

    公开(公告)号:US07302562B1

    公开(公告)日:2007-11-27

    申请号:US10981931

    申请日:2004-11-05

    IPC分类号: G06F7/38

    CPC分类号: G06F8/65 G06F8/654

    摘要: Method and system for a programmable device programmer. The disclosure describes various embodiments for programming a target programmable device by a programmer. In one embodiment, the programmer determines availability of updated configuration data for a hardware component of the programmer. The programmer includes the software component coupled to the hardware component. An update mode of the hardware component is enabled in response to availability of the updated configuration data, and programming of the target programmable device is disabled while the hardware component is in the update mode. A programmable device internal to the hardware component is programmed with the updated configuration data while the hardware component is in the update mode, and the update mode is disabled in response to completion of programming of the at least one programmable device. A target programmable device may then be programmed by the programmer having the updated configuration data.

    摘要翻译: 可编程器件编程器的方法和系统。 本公开描述了用于由程序员编程目标可编程器件的各种实施例。 在一个实施例中,编程器确定用于编程器的硬件组件的更新的配置数据的可用性。 程序员包括耦合到硬件组件的软件组件。 响应于更新的配置数据的可用性,启用硬件组件的更新模式,并且当硬件组件处于更新模式时禁用目标可编程设备的编程。 当硬件组件处于更新模式时,硬件组件内部的可编程设备被编程为更新的配置数据,并且响应于至少一个可编程设备的编程完成而禁用更新模式。 然后可以由具有更新的配置数据的编程器对目标可编程设备进行编程。

    Wireless programmable logic devices

    公开(公告)号:US07480491B2

    公开(公告)日:2009-01-20

    申请号:US11053479

    申请日:2005-02-08

    IPC分类号: H04B1/38

    CPC分类号: G06F15/7867 G06F17/5054

    摘要: A wireless programmable logic device contains a wireless component and a programmable logic component. A remote wireless host can be used to program the programmable logic device. Some product designs require multiple programmable logic devices. When wireless programmable logic devices are used in the design, all of them can receive data and commands from the host. As a result, the wireless host can control the order of configuration and the start time of these logic devices. There is no need to build glue logic for this purpose. Consequently, the efficiency in product design is improved. If there are problems in programming a programmable logic device, the host can log the failed operation in its memory. This information could be used to improve production flow.